The emblematic emblem, also known as the Terpenning blazon, is a unique representation that is characterized by the inclusion of different symbolic elements. This emblem consists of a shield with particular figures, colors (gammas) and, sometimes, external ornaments that denote the hierarchy or title of the person who holds it. The elements of the emblematic emblem of Terpenning are arranged following the precise rules of heraldry, and each of them has a specific interpretation. The tones, figures (charges) and designs (divisions and borders) intertwine to create an insignia that is both an art and an identification system.

Initially,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als in recognition of their achievements, bravery or social position. Over time, the Terpenning crest became hereditary, becoming a distinctive emblem of the Terpenning family lineage, passed down from generation to generation.
Legacy: Although the coat of arms may be associated with Terpenning, it is essential to remember that in the past they were granted to individuals. This implies that not all individuals with the surname Terpenning have automatic rights to the coat of arms corresponding to Terpenning, especially if they cannot prove direct descent from the original bearer of the coat of arms. Likewise, it is possible that there are several shields for the surname Terpenning, since they could have been granted to people from different families but with the surname Terpenning.
Variations: It is common to find different representations of the heraldic shield within a family with the surname Terpenning. These variations may arise to distinguish between different family branches, generations, or individual titles within the lineage. The diversity of heraldic shields reflects the historical richness and complexity of family relationships over time.
